Student*in für Bachelorarbeit Software-Absicherung SIL-Testfall

Mercedes-Benz Group AG
Stuttgart, Germany
3 days ago

Role details

Contract type
Temporary contract
Employment type
Full-time (> 32 hours)
Working hours
Shift work
Languages
English, German

Job location

Stuttgart, Germany

Tech stack

Automation of Tests
C++
Python
Test Case Design
Information Technology

Job description

Teil von Mercedes-Benz zu sein bedeutet, die Mobilität von morgen zu gestalten. In der Entwicklung arbeiten wir daran, unsere Software-Absicherung zunehmend vom physischen Fahrzeug in virtuelle Umgebungen zu verlagern. Wir suchen einen engagierten Student*in, die/der uns dabei unterstützt, die Effizienz und Qualität der Software-Validierung durch den verstärkten Einsatz von Software-in-the-Loop (SIL) Umgebungen zu steigern.

Deine Mission: Brücke bauen zwischen Norm und Code

Deine Bachelorarbeit ("Die Zukunft der Software-Absicherung - Von der Norm zum automatisierten SIL-Testfal"l) widmet sich der Entwicklung einer Methodik, um gesetzliche und normative Anforderungen in automatisierte, SIL-taugliche Testfälle zu transformieren. Ein zentraler Bestandteil ist die wissenschaftliche Untersuchung und Definition von Kriterien, die es ermöglichen, die Eignung eines Testfalls für die SIL-Absicherung zu bewerten und somit eine fundierte Entscheidung über die optimale Testumgebung (SIL vs. Fahrzeug) zu treffen., * Analyse & Übersetzung: Analyse relevanter gesetzlicher und normativer Anforderungen und deren Überführung in präzise, technische Testfallbeschreibungen

  • SIL-Kompatibilität: Entwicklung eines Konzepts zur Strukturierung und Formulierung von Testfällen, sodass diese automatisiert in unserer bestehenden SIL-Umgebung ausgeführt werden können
  • Kriterienentwicklung: Wissenschaftliche Erarbeitung von Kriterien und einer Entscheidungsmatrix zur Abgrenzung von SIL-tauglichen Testfällen und solchen, die weiterhin im Fahrzeug validiert werden müssen
  • Prototypische Umsetzung: Exemplarische Implementierung und Demonstration des entwickelten Ansatzes anhand ausgewählter Anforderungen in der SIL-Umgebung
  • Dokumentation: Dokumentation der Methodik, der entwickelten Testfälle und der gewonnenen Erkenntnisse, Warum wir? Du arbeitest an einem hochrelevanten Thema, das direkten Einfluss auf die Effizienz und Qualität unserer zukünftigen Software-Absicherung hat. Wir bieten Dir ein innovatives Umfeld in der Mercedes-Benz Entwicklung, fachkundige Betreuung, Zugang zu unserer bestehenden SIL-Infrastruktur und die Möglichkeit, Deine wissenschaftlichen Erkenntnisse direkt in die Praxis einzubringen.

Requirements

  • Du studierst im Bereich Informatik, Embedded Systems, Fahrzeugtechnik oder einen vergleichbaren Software-/Technikstudiengang
  • Sichere Deutsch- und Englischkenntnisse in Wort und Schrift zeichnen Dich aus
  • Du bringst Interesse an Softwareentwicklungsprozessen, Testmethoden und idealerweise erste Berührungspunkte mit Software-in-the-Loop (SIL) oder Hardware-in-the-Loop (HIL) Systemen mit
  • Erste Programmierkenntnisse (z. B. Python, C++) sind von Vorteil
  • Analytisches Denkvermögen, strukturierte Arbeitsweise und Interesse an der Schnittstelle zwischen Software, Gesetzgebung und Testautomatisierung

Apply for this position